-
- 怎样进行javascript函数组合_它如何构建数据管道?
- 函数组合是将多个单参数纯函数串联成数据处理流水线的技术,支持同步与异步场景,常用pipe(从左到右)或compose(从右到左)实现,提升代码可读性、复用性与可测试性。
- js教程 . web前端 949 2025-12-13 08:12:07
-
- 深入理解 JavaScript 递归函数的返回值传播
- 本文探讨了JavaScript递归函数中一个常见的返回值丢失问题。当递归调用未显式返回其内部递归调用的结果时,最终的返回值可能无法传播到初始调用者,导致意外的undefined。文章通过具体代码示例,详细分析了问题根源,并提供了在递归调用前添加return关键字的解决方案,确保返回值沿调用栈正确回溯,从而实现预期的结果输出。
- js教程 . web前端 532 2025-12-13 08:08:28
-
- 如何选择适合自己的CSS工具与框架_CSS工具与框架使用场景说明
- 选CSS工具应按项目需求匹配:小项目用Tailwind/UnoCSS等原子化工具;中大型系统选ElementPlus/AntDesign等UI框架;纯样式复用宜用CSS-in-JS或PostCSS;学习阶段应先夯实原生CSS基础。
- css教程 . web前端 585 2025-12-13 08:06:07
-
- css元素缩放和旋转动画不平滑怎么办_使用transition-transform和timing-function优化
- 使用transform结合transition和合适的timing-function可提升CSS动画流畅度,避免使用width、height等触发重排的属性,启用GPU加速,设置transform-origin控制旋转中心,通过cubic-bezier定义缓动曲线,并确保transition正确应用在transform上,同时用will-change提前优化,防止布局抖动。
- css教程 . web前端 708 2025-12-13 05:41:17
-
- 如何给html设置网址_为HTML页面配置访问域名与路径【域名】
- 可通过五种方法实现HTML页面按域名和路径访问:一、Apache虚拟主机绑定;二、Nginxserver块映射;三、hosts文件+本地服务器模拟;四、Nginx反向代理子路径;五、CDN/对象存储绑定自定义域名与路径前缀。
- html教程 . web前端 1293 2025-12-13 05:27:20
-
- css想筛选空标签进行处理怎么做_使用:empty伪类检测无内容元素
- :empty伪类仅匹配内部既无文本(含空格、换行)、也无子元素及注释节点的元素;典型应用如隐藏空容器或添加占位提示,但对“视觉空”无效,需JS配合处理。
- css教程 . web前端 790 2025-12-13 04:45:14
-
- javascript测试如何进行_如何使用Jest编写单元测试?
- Jest是JavaScript单元测试最常用、上手最友好的方案,开箱即用,自带断言库、Mock工具、覆盖率报告和测试运行器;支持ESModule,需配置jest.config.js;通过test()和expect().matcher编写测试,可模拟依赖、验证异步逻辑。
- js教程 . web前端 448 2025-12-13 03:37:30
-
- css标记错误字段不起作用怎么办_使用:invalid伪类实现表单校验样式
- :invalid伪类失效主因是字段缺乏校验属性或未触发浏览器校验机制;需添加required、type="email"等约束,配合用户交互(提交或blur)才能生效,且需注意CSS优先级、浏览器兼容性及与:placeholder-shown等伪类配合使用。
- css教程 . web前端 665 2025-12-13 03:11:33
-
- css网页两栏内容居中对齐如何做_Flexbox justify-content和align-items
- 使用Flexbox实现两栏居中对齐最有效,1.整体居中:父容器设display:flex,justify-content:center实现水平居中,align-items:center实现垂直居中;2.仅水平居中:使用justify-content:center配合gap设置间距,flex:0045%控制列宽;3.响应式堆叠:屏幕小于768px时,flex-direction:column使两栏垂直排列,align-items:center保持居中,width:80%和text-align:ce
- css教程 . web前端 357 2025-12-13 02:53:18
-
- css多行等高布局如何实现_使用Flexbox和align-items统一高度
- 使用Flexbox实现多行等高布局,需设置容器display:flex、flex-wrap:wrap使子项换行,通过align-items:stretch实现行内等高;为确保每行独立等高,应将每行封装为单独的flex容器(如.row),并利用gap控制间距,避免整体拉伸影响。
- css教程 . web前端 901 2025-12-13 02:15:35
-
- CSS如何在HTML中正确引入样式表_使用<link>标签引入外部CSS文件
- 最常用且推荐的方式是使用标签引入外部CSS文件,需在中添加该标签并设置rel="stylesheet"和href属性指向CSS文件路径。例如:。路径可为相对路径(如css/style.css)、上级目录(../style.css)或绝对URL(https://example.com/styles/main.css)。可引入多个样式表,按加载顺序应用样式,后加载的可能覆盖前面规则,常用于先重置默认样式再定义布局与主题。最佳实践包括将置于内、使用语义化文件名、避免过多内联样式以保持结构与表现分离,并
- css教程 . web前端 492 2025-12-13 02:03:34
-
- 什么是JavaScript的异步迭代_for-await-of循环如何处理异步数据流?
- for-await-of解决传统for-of无法处理异步迭代器的问题,自动等待每个Promise完成;用法如asyncfunction*fetchUsers(){for(leti=1;i
- js教程 . web前端 308 2025-12-13 01:23:27
-
- Javascript中的函数如何定义与调用?
- JavaScript函数定义分声明、表达式和箭头函数:声明会被提升且必须具名;表达式不提升,可匿名或具名;箭头函数无this绑定;调用均为fn(...)形式,IIFE需括号包裹后立即执行。
- js教程 . web前端 201 2025-12-13 01:11:18
-
- html如何确定中心点_确定HTML元素中心点位置【位置】
- 获取HTML元素中心点位置有五种方法:一、用getBoundingClientRect()加滚动偏移;二、用offset系列属性递归累加;三、CSS伪元素辅助定位;四、elementFromPoint反向验证;五、SVGforeignObject矢量定位。
- html教程 . web前端 368 2025-12-13 00:31:18
-
- 手机怎么运行html代码软件_手机运行html代码软件方法【教程】
- 可通过手机浏览器、专用应用或在线平台查看运行HTML代码。一、用浏览器打开本地HTML文件可快速预览;二、安装Acode等编辑应用实现编写与实时预览;三、通过JSFiddle等在线平台云端运行,无需安装软件。
- html教程 . web前端 405 2025-12-12 23:50:03
PHP讨论组
组员:3305人话题:1500
P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是
